The specific search string "da-unaloda deja vu -2006- hindi - angreji FilmyFly Filmy4wap Filmywap" reflects a common user attempt to find or dual-audio versions on popular torrent and illegal streaming sites in India.

The term "da-unaloda" is a phonetic, localized rendering of the English word "download." During the early expansion of internet connectivity into South Asia—particularly India—millions of new users began navigating search engines using phonetic English written in the Latin script (often referred to as "Hinglish"). Search engines of the era were not as intuitive as modern AI-driven algorithms; they relied heavily on exact keyword matching. Webmasters intentionally packed their website titles and metadata with these phonetic spellings to capture traffic from users typing exactly how they spoke. 2.
